Your temperature transmitter needs to match the sensor used in your application. The two most common options are:
RTD (Pt100 / Pt1000) — High accuracy and excellent long-term stability
Thermocouple — Wide temperature range and strong resistance to harsh conditions

The right transmitter should withstand the environment it's placed in. Think about:
High vibration
Humidity or corrosion
Outdoor exposure
High or low temperature extremes
Required IP65 / IP67 protection level

Your output signal determines how well the transmitter integrates with your control system. The most popular options include:
4–20 mA two-wire — Industry standard, stable and noise-resistant
HART protocol — Allows remote configuration and diagnostics
RS485 / Modbus — Suitable for digital monitoring and SCADA systems

Accuracy is not just a specification—it directly impacts the efficiency and safety of your process. Look for:
High-grade RTD accuracy
Low long-term drift
Temperature compensation capabilities
Strong EMC protection
